New York Mets
New York Mets pitcher Bartolo Colon's first career home run is a thing of majesty and beauty all on its own. Between the dugout reaction, the fan reaction, the announcers' reaction, and Bartolo's magnificent home run trot, you might think it can't get any better.  But it can.  A Mets fan and video editor named Mark Evans created a mash-up of Bartolo's home run and the famous home run scene from  The Natural , and it feels so right you might wonder "Is this how it actually happened?" Sadly, it didn't happen that way. But with this amazing video, we can pretend it did. This isn't the only tribute to Colon's historic dinger. Topps put it on their limited run ToppsNow cards, which are already fetching a hefty price on eBay. Hopefully this amazing moment continues to inspire people to create their own tributes. Anyone up for a  Rookie of the Year  mash-up? Los Angeles Dodgers
Trayce Thompson has a major league highlight of his own to go with all the ones created by his brother, Klay Thompson of the NBA champion Golden State Warriors. Thompson recently shaved his head in a nod to superstition. Thompson fought back from an 0-2 count against Hansel Robles (0-2) to get to 2-2 before homering into the left-field pavilion, snapping the Dodgers' three-game skid against the Mets.
